OC COMMUNITY RESOURCES (OCCR)
The Orange County Housing Authority is a division of Orange County Community Resources that administers the Housing Choice Voucher Program and other similar subsidized housing programs on behalf of the US Department of Housing and Urban Development. The Senior Housing Specialist understands and applies the regulations and processes associated with the administration of Housing Choice Voucher Program and similar subsidized housing programs funded by the United States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D). OCHA is divided in four (4) sections generally performing the following functions:

Occupancy Section: In compliance with federal regulations and local policy staff in the Occupancy coordinate the opening of the waiting list verify preference status determine initial and ongoing eligibility conduct program briefings calculate potential rent payments issue housing choice vouchers refer potential program abuse for investigation and execute repayment agreements.

Leasing Section: In compliance with federal regulations and local policy staff in Leasing conduct initial and biennial Housing Quality Standards inspections of rental units determine rent reasonableness negotiate and approve rent amounts calculate Housing Assistance Payments (HAP) execute HAP contracts with landlords and promote OCHA rental assistance programs in an effort to generate landlord interest and participation.

Special Housing Programs: In compliance with federal regulation and local policy staff in Special Housing Programs perform similar tasks as those in the aforementioned sections for specialized programs and functions including but not limited to: Family Self Sufficiency Family Unification Veteran Affairs Supportive Housing and Non-Elderly Disabled Housing Mainstream and Continuum of Care program.

Administration: Staff in Administration manage operational functions and oversee program integrity in support of the agency as a whole including all aforementioned sections.
